Formula E Diriyah E-Prix Round 1 race results

Article To news overview © FIA Formula E Nyck de Vries put in a superlative performance in the first race of the 2021 Formula E season as he took victory in Round 1's Diriyah E-Prix on Friday evening. Edoardo Mortara took second and Mitch Evans managed to hold of Rene Rast at the final corner to make the top three. Formula E Diriyah E-Prix Round 1 Results Position Driver Team 1 Nyck de Vries Mercedes 2 Edoardo Mortara Venturi 3 Mitch Evans Jaguar 4 Rene Rast Abt 5 Pascal Wehrlein Porsche 6 Oliver Rowland DAMS 7 Alexander Sims Mahindra 8 Stoffel Vandoorne Mercedes 9 Lucas di Grassi Abt 10 Oliver Turvey NIO
